Arcade Sprint overview through pace and stage objectives

Arcade Sprint focuses on short, demanding stages where movement accuracy and reaction timing shape your final score. Each section asks you to clear hazards, collect targets, and keep momentum without wasting precious seconds. The design feels simple at first, yet the pressure rises quickly once speed and obstacle density increase together.

Before deeper strategy, it helps to understand how the action loop stays engaging from one stage to the next. You move, react, collect, and chain actions while the timer keeps forcing decisions at a faster rhythm. That constant push makes progress feel skill based rather than random or repetitive.

  • Stage goal: Every level gives you a clear target, such as reaching a finish line, collecting markers, or avoiding failure zones.
  • Control rhythm: Movement works best when inputs stay short and precise, because overcorrecting often wastes time and breaks your route.
  • Time pressure: A visible countdown forces quick choices, making every shortcut and hesitation matter more than raw speed alone.
  • Score building: Points usually come from clean clears, target pickups, and time left, creating several ways to improve results.
  • Combo value: Consecutive actions without mistakes increase totals faster, so staying accurate often beats rushing blindly through hazards.
  • Support items: Boosts, shields, magnets, or slow-time effects can rescue a run when stage density becomes harder to read.
